An elegant French Louis XVI Revival mahogany and satinwood inlaid commode, dating from the early 20th century (c.1900-1930), that has been professionally converted into a sophisticated drinks cabinet. Thoughtfully executed, the conversion preserves the refined character and classical proportions of the original piece while introducing practical modern functionality. The cabinet retains its original black and white veined marble top above a frieze fitted with three drawers, each adorned with brass ring pulls and decorative ormolu escutcheons. Opening the drop-front reveals a beautifully fitted mirror interior with a thick glass shelf, creating the perfect display for glassware, fine spirits, and bar accessories. Characteristic of the Louis XVI Revival style, the commode features elegant straight fluted legs, finely detailed satinwood stringing and marquetry, restrained brass mounts, and tapering square legs. The original marble top provides an ideal serving surface for drinks or for displaying sculpture and decorative objects. A beautifully crafted and highly functional piece, this converted commode is equally at home in traditional, contemporary, or eclectic interiors. The internal bar lighting has been re done to NZ standards. Condition commensurate with age with the marble, glass and mirror have some wear and nibbles.
